Four new and six known species of the genus Dorylaimellus Cobb, 1913 (Nematoda: Belondiridae) from India

Dorylaimellus shamimi sp. nov. has body 1.1–1.2 mm, offset lip region, odontostyle 7–8 μm, pharyngeal expansion 35–43%, longitudinal vulva, amphidelphic gonad and conoid ventrally arcuate tail. Dorylaimellus parindicus sp. nov. has body 1.2–1.5 mm, distinct ventral body pores, lip region offset, odontostyle thick walled, 5–6 μm, odontophore with poorly developed flanges, pharyngeal expansion 38–45%, longitudinal vulva, amphidelphic gonad and short conoid tail. Dorylaimellus hanifae sp. nov. has body 0.3–0.4 mm, offset lip region with peri-oral disc, odontostyle 4–5 μm, pharyngeal expansion 50–55%, transverse vulva, amphidelphic gonad and clavate tail. Dorylaimellus khasianus sp. nov. has body 1.2–1.4 mm; offset lip region; odontostyle 7 μm; odontophore with well developed flanges; pharyngeal expansion 31–35%; longitudinal vulva; amphidelphic gonad and elongate-conoid tail. Dorylaimellus occidentalis, Dorylaimellus parvulus, Dorylaimellus deviatus, Dorylaimellus paraclavatus, Dorylaimellus salvus and Dorylaimellus filamentosus are redescribed.
